Getting a Domino's Franchise

The application process for a Domino's franchise requires a mindful assessment of the applicant's financial standing, business acumen, and devotion to supporting the brand's values. While it might seem daunting, the steps included are developed to make sure that just the most capable and passionate individuals are approved the opportunity to run under the Domino's name.

To start the application process, potential franchisees need to show a solid financial background. Domino's normally requires possible franchise owners to have a specific level of liquid assets and net worth to prove they are economically capable of beginning and sustaining the franchise. The costs of establishing a Domino's store include expenditures for real estate, devices, initial stock, and other functional costs, which can differ depending on the place and size of the outlet.

Once the financial requirements are satisfied, the next step is to go through a comprehensive interview procedure. Domino's search for individuals who are not just financially stable however also passionate about the food service market and committed to running an effective business. The franchisee is expected to embody the brand's worths, providing top-notch client service and ensuring that each pizza produced fulfills the company's high standards.

Training is a critical part of the franchise application process. Domino's supplies extensive training to guarantee that new franchisees are well-prepared to handle their stores efficiently. This training covers all elements of the business, from daily operations and cooking to financial management and customer support. This structured method makes sure that franchisees have the knowledge and skills required to keep a lucrative and efficiently running business.

Assistance Provided by Domino's.

Among the most significant advantages of ending up being a Domino's franchisee is the substantial support offered by the company. From the minute a franchisee indications the arrangement, they are guided through every step of establishing and operating their store. Domino's deals continuous assistance in key areas such as marketing, supply chain management, and store operations.

Marketing is a major element of Domino's support group. Franchisees gain from nationwide and local advertising campaigns that help to drive traffic to their stores. In addition, Domino's invests greatly in digital marketing and online purchasing systems, making sure that franchisees can reach consumers through multiple channels, including mobile apps and social media platforms. This centralized approach to marketing enables franchisees to focus on running their store while taking advantage of expertly managed ad campaign that promote the brand throughout various media outlets.

Supply chain management is another crucial area where Domino's supplies assistance. Franchisees do not require to worry about sourcing components or working out with providers. Domino's manages all procurement, making sure that franchisees get high-quality ingredients at competitive costs. This not only simplifies the franchisee's operations however likewise guarantees consistency in the products offered throughout all shops.

The company's functional assistance consists of assistance with site choice, store design, and continuous efficiency examinations. Domino's has actually established a tested model for picking prime store areas based upon demographics, traffic patterns, and market capacity. Franchisees are likewise provided guidance on how to design their stores for maximum efficiency, creating a welcoming environment for customers while ensuring smooth operations.

Financial Considerations.

When making an application for a Domino's franchise, it is vital to comprehend the financial dedication involved. While the initial investment may seem significant, the possible returns can be substantial if business is run efficiently. The costs of opening a Domino's franchise can range from store build-out expenditures to acquiring devices and securing a lease. Additionally, franchisees need to pay continuous royalties and marketing charges to the franchisor. These fees are typically a portion Dominos franchise apply of the store's profits and contribute to national marketing campaign and other brand-wide efforts.

The initial franchise fee is a one-time payment that approves the franchisee the right to run under the Domino's brand. This fee differs depending upon the place and size of the store. Prospective franchisees need to also consider other financial aspects, such as loan repayments, operational expenditures, and worker wages, when preparing their business technique.

Despite the expenses, owning a Domino's franchise can be a rewarding venture. Domino's franchisees gain from a recognized customer base, repeat business, and the strong appeal of the brand. Moreover, the company's concentrate on innovation, consisting of mobile purchasing and delivery technologies, assists to increase sales and customer satisfaction, causing potentially greater revenues for franchise owners.
